How Does Enhanced Inventory Management Prevent Devastating Losses? The concept of stock control in a jewelry showroom goes far beyond simply knowing how many items are sitting on a shelf. The inventory consists of highly valuable, highly targeted assets that require an unbroken chain of custody from the moment they arrive from the wholesale manufacturer until the exact second they are sold to a retail customer. Eliminating Blind Spots with Real-Time Stock Tracking When relying on spreadsheets or paper records, store owners only have a vague approximation of their actual inventory. If a customer asks for a specific 21k gold bangle, the sales staff must physically search the display trays. A dedicated software platform digitizes the entire physical space. The moment a new shipment is verified and entered into the database, it becomes instantly visible across the entire network. If a piece is moved from the front window display to the secure overnight vault, the system logs the exact time of the transfer and records which specific employee authorized the movement. This level of immediate oversight acts as a powerful deterrent against internal theft and shrinkage. When employees know that every item is digitally monitored, the likelihood of misplaced inventory drops to near zero. Utilizing Barcode and Serial Number Integration Traditional auditing requires closing the store, pulling every tray from the displays, and manually verifying each piece against a master list—a process that is slow, exhausting, and highly prone to counting errors. By implementing specialized technology, businesses can completely overhaul this workflow. Seeing how the gold inventory system transforms jewelry stores in KSA highlights the power of unique identification. Every single ring, necklace, and earring is assigned a distinct serial number and a corresponding, scannable barcode tag. Rapid Audits: A manager can use a handheld scanner to sweep a tray of fifty rings, instantly verifying the physical count against the digital ledger in mere seconds. Instant Information Retrieval: At the checkout counter, scanning the tag instantly displays the item’s precise weight, karat purity, stone details, and base cost on the screen, completely eliminating the need for cashiers to type in long, complex item codes. Why Are Automated Stock Alerts Crucial for Revenue? Certain styles and specific weights move much faster than others, particularly during high-demand periods like wedding seasons or major holidays. If you run out of your best-selling designs without realizing it, you are actively turning away guaranteed sales. Intelligent platforms continuously analyze your daily sales velocity. Management can establish minimum stock thresholds for specific categories. When your available inventory of popular 18k Italian chains drops down to five pieces, the system automatically triggers a notification to the purchasing department. This proactive approach guarantees that your display cases remain fully stocked with the items your customers actually want to buy, preventing dead zones in your product offerings. Why is precise financial control the Backbone of Your Profitability? The financial mechanics of selling precious metals are exceptionally complicated. You are not purchasing a non-stationary good for a fixed price and applying a standard markup. The base cost of your inventory changes every single minute based on international trading desks. Mastering Cost and Profit Calculations To understand your true net profit, you must know exactly what each piece costs you to acquire, craft, and prepare for the retail floor. This calculation goes far beyond the raw material price. When evaluating the best gold accounting software available in the market, you must ensure the platform can break down the Cost of Goods Sold (COGS) into highly specific variables: Raw Gold Value: The precise weight of the metal multiplied by the exact market rate on the day it was purchased or manufactured. Labor and Making Charges (Maso’eyah): The specific fees paid to the artisan, factory, or wholesale supplier for crafting the intricate design. Stone Valuations: The distinct, separate cost of the diamonds, rubies, or emeralds set into the piece, which do not fluctuate with the daily gold rate. Manufacturing Wastage: The tiny percentage of gold dust inevitably lost during the polishing and finishing process in the workshop, which must be accurately factored into the final retail cost. The system aggregates all these variables the moment the item is entered into the vault. When the item is eventually sold, the software instantly compares the final transaction price against this highly detailed COGS calculation, revealing your exact net profit margin on that specific sale.
